The other thing on the plate is quinoa topped with a sauce of my own devising which is nothing other people haven’t done.

Cut up mushrooms, leeks, and spring onions and saute them in vegan margarine. Then stir in some flour and stir to coat the veg. Add red wine and cook until the sauce is a bit thickened and glossy.
